diff --git a/x64dbg.ts b/x64dbg.ts index 25b0075..78fb3bc 100644 --- a/x64dbg.ts +++ b/x64dbg.ts @@ -1063,16 +1063,8 @@ - - Remove - - - - - - - - Remove All + + &Remove @@ -1085,17 +1077,48 @@ + + + + E&nable + + + + + + + + &Disable + + + + + &Add + + + + + Enter the module name + + + + + Example: mydll.dll + + + + + + - - - Enable + Remove All - + Reset hit count @@ -1103,7 +1126,7 @@ - + Enable All @@ -1111,23 +1134,15 @@ - + Disable All - - - - - - Disable - - - + &Copy @@ -3316,604 +3331,619 @@ run Debug -> Undo instruction + + + Debug -> Animate into + + + Debug -> Animate over + + + + + Debug -> Animate command + + + + Plugins -> Scylla - + Favourites -> Manage Favourite Tools - + Options -> Preferences - + Options -> Appearance - + Options -> Shortcuts - + Options -> Topmost - + Options -> Reload style.css - + Help -> About - + Help -> Donate - + Help -> Check for Updates - + Help -> Calculator - + Help -> Report Bug - + Help -> Manual - + Help -> Generate Crash Dump - + Actions -> Find Strings - + Actions -> Find Intermodular Calls - + Actions -> Toggle Breakpoint - + Actions -> Toggle Bookmark - + Actions -> Delete Breakpoint - + Actions -> Enable/Disable Breakpoint - + Actions -> Binary Edit - + Actions -> Binary Fill - + Actions -> Binary Fill NOPs - + Actions -> Binary Copy - + Actions -> Binary Paste - + Actions -> Binary Paste (Ignore Size) - + Actions -> Undo Selection - + Actions -> Set Label - + Actions -> Set Comment - + Actions -> Toggle Function - + Actions -> Toggle Argument - + Actions -> Assemble - + Actions -> Yara - + Actions -> Set New Origin Here - + Actions -> Goto Origin - + Actions -> Goto Previous - + Actions -> Goto Next - + Actions -> Goto Expression - + Actions -> Goto Start of Page - + Actions -> Goto End of Page - + Actions -> Goto Start of Function - + Actions -> Goto End of Function - + Actions -> Goto File Offset - + Actions -> Find References to Selected Address - + Actions -> Find Pattern - + Actions -> Find References - + Actions -> xrefs... - + Actions -> Analyze Single Function - + Actions -> Analyze Module - + Actions -> Help on Mnemonic - + Actions -> Toggle Mnemonic Brief - + Actions -> Highlighting Mode - + Actions -> Enable/Disable Branch Destination Preview - + Actions -> Find - + Actions -> Decompile Function - + Actions -> Decompile Selection - + Actions -> Edit breakpoint - + Actions -> Enable/Disable Logging - + Actions -> Allocate Memory - + Actions -> Free Memory - + Actions -> Sync With Expression - + Actions -> Entropy - + Actions -> Copy All Registers - + Actions -> Mark As User Module - + Actions -> Mark As System Module - + Actions -> Mark As Party - + Actions -> Set Hardware Breakpoint (Execute) - + Actions -> Remove Hardware Breakpoint - + Actions -> Remove Analysis From Module - + Actions -> Remove Analysis From Selection - + Actions -> Treat Selection As Code - + Actions -> Treat Selection As Byte - + Actions -> Treat Selection As Word - + Actions -> Treat Selection As Dword - + Actions -> Treat Selection As Fword - + Actions -> Treat Selection As Qword - + Actions -> Treat Selection As Tbyte - + Actions -> Treat Selection As Oword - + Actions -> Treat Selection As Float - + Actions -> Treat Selection As Double - + Actions -> Treat Selection As LongDouble - + Actions -> Treat Selection As ASCII - + Actions -> Treat Selection As UNICODE - + Actions -> Treat Selection As MMWord - + Actions -> Treat Selection As XMMWord - + Actions -> Treat Selection As YMMWord - + Actions -> Increase Register - + Actions -> Decrease Register - + Actions -> Increase Register by - + Actions -> Decrease Register by - + Actions -> Zero Register - + Actions -> Set Register to One - + Actions -> Toggle Register Value - + Actions -> Copy - + Actions -> Copy Address - + Actions -> Copy Symbol - + Actions -> Load Script - + Actions -> Reload Script - + Actions -> Unload Script - + Actions -> Run Script - + Actions -> Toggle Script Breakpoint - + Actions -> Run Script to Cursor - + Actions -> Step Script - + Actions -> Abort Script - + Actions -> Execute Script Command - + Actions -> Refresh - + Actions -> Graph - + Actions -> Graph -> Toggle overview - + Actions -> Increment x87 Stack - + Actions -> Decrement x87 Stack - + Actions -> Push - + Actions -> Pop - + Actions -> Redirect Log - + Actions -> Browse in Explorer - + Actions -> Download Symbols for This Module - + Actions -> Download Symbols for All Modules - + Actions -> Create New Thread Here - - - - - - - - - - - - + + + + + + + + + + + + NOT FOUND IN CONFIG! @@ -3945,7 +3975,7 @@ run - + this command is debug-only @@ -4056,178 +4086,178 @@ Invalid database file (JSON)! - + Thread switched from %X to %X ! - + Module: %s - - + (switched from %s) - + File: %s - PID: %X - %sThread: %s%s - + %s breakpoint "%s" at %s (%p)! - + %s breakpoint at %s (%p)! - + %s breakpoint "%s" at %p! - + %s breakpoint at %p! - + execute - + read/write - + write - + Hardware breakpoint (%s%s) "%s" at %s (%p)! - + Hardware breakpoint (%s%s) at %s (%p)! - + Hardware breakpoint (%s%s) "%s" at %p! - + Hardware breakpoint (%s%s) at %p! - + (read) - + (write) - + (execute) - + (read/write/execute) - + Memory breakpoint%s "%s" at %s (%p, %p)! - + Memory breakpoint%s at %s (%p, %p)! - + Memory breakpoint%s "%s" at %p (%p)! - + Memory breakpoint%s at %p (%p)! - + DLL Load - + DLL Unload - + DLL Load and unload - + Breakpoint reached not in list! - + User code reached at %s (%p)! - + Breakpoint %p has been disabled because the bytes don't match! Expected: %02X %02X, Found: %02X %02X - + Could not set breakpoint %p! (SetBPX) - + MemRead failed on breakpoint address%p! - + Could not set memory breakpoint %p! (SetMemoryBPXEx) @@ -4235,232 +4265,232 @@ Invalid database file (JSON)! - + You can only set 4 hardware breakpoints - + DLL Breakpoint %s(%s):Module %s - + DLL Breakpoint(%s):Module %s - + Could not set hardware breakpoint %p! (SetHardwareBreakPoint) - + Set hardware breakpoint on %p! - + Could not delete breakpoint %p! (DeleteBPX) - + Could not delete memory breakpoint %p! (RemoveMemoryBPX) - + Could not delete hardware breakpoint %p! (DeleteHardwareBreakPoint) - - + + Trace finished after %llu steps! - - + + Trace finished after %u steps! - + Bad tracing state. - - + + ??? (GetFileNameFromHandle failed) - + Process Started: %p %s - - + + TLS Callbacks: %d - - + + Failed to get TLS callback addresses! - + TLS Callback %d - - + + %d invalid TLS callback addresses... - - + + entry breakpoint - + Process stopped with exit code 0x%X - + Thread - + Thread %X created, Entry: %p - + No threads left to switch to (bug?) - + Thread %X exit - + Attach breakpoint reached! - + System breakpoint reached! - - + + Error: Cannot load global initialization script. - - + + Error: Cannot load debuggee initialization script. - - + + TLS Callback - + DLL Loaded: %p %s - + DLL Unloaded: %p %s - + DebugString: "%s" - - + + DetachDebuggerEx failed... - - + + Detached! - + paused! - + SetThreadName(%X, "%s") - + First chance exception on %p (%.8X, %s)! - + First chance exception on %p (%.8X)! - + Last chance exception on %p (%.8X, %s)! - + Last chance exception on %p (%.8X)! @@ -4635,31 +4665,31 @@ Invalid database file (JSON)! - + Error starting process (CreateProcess, %s)! - + IsWow64Process failed! - + Use x32dbg to debug this process! - + Use x64dbg to debug this process! - + Debugging stopped! @@ -4667,8 +4697,8 @@ Invalid database file (JSON)! - - + + not enough arguments! @@ -5890,7 +5920,7 @@ Invalid database file (JSON)! - + invalid dest "%s" @@ -5902,7 +5932,7 @@ Invalid database file (JSON)! - + History record is empty @@ -7098,22 +7128,22 @@ Invalid database file (JSON)! - + Error executing command! - + The script is too busy. Would you like to terminate it now? - + Script is terminated by user. - + Debugger must be paused to run a script! @@ -7208,7 +7238,7 @@ Invalid database file (JSON)! - + not debugging @@ -7226,7 +7256,7 @@ Invalid database file (JSON)! - + not debugging! @@ -7296,306 +7326,306 @@ Invalid database file (JSON)! - + command cut at ~%d characters - + [Script DLL] Calling export "AsyncStart"... - + [Script DLL] "AsyncStart" returned! - - + + [Script DLL] Calling FreeLibrary... - - + + success! - - + + failure (%08X)... - + [Script DLL] Loading Script DLL "%s"... - + [Script DLL] DLL loaded on 0x%p! - + [Script DLL] Creating thread to call the export "AsyncStart"... - + [Script DLL] Calling export "Start"... - + [Script DLL] "Start" returned! - + [Script DLL] Failed to find the exports "AsyncStart" or "Start" (%08X)! - + [Script DLL] LoadLibary failed (%08X)! - + Initializing wait objects... - + Initializing debugger... - + Initializing debugger functions... - + Setting JSON memory management functions... - + Initializing capstone... - + Initializing Yara... - + Getting directory information... - + Mnemonic help database loaded! - + Failed to load mnemonic help database... - + Failed to read mnemonic help database... - + Error codes database loaded! - + Failed to load error codes... - + Exception codes database loaded! - + Failed to load exception codes... - + NTSTATUS codes database loaded! - + Failed to load NTSTATUS codes... - + It is strongly discouraged to use symbol servers in your path directly (use the store option instead). Do you want me to fix this? - + Symbol Path: %s - + Allocating message stack... - + Initializing global script variables... - + Registering debugger commands... - + Registering GUI command handler... - + Registering expression functions... - + Default - + Registering Script DLL command handler... - + Script DLL - + Starting command loop... - + Loading plugins... - + Handling command line... - + Reading notes file... - + Initialization successful! - + Stopping running debuggee... - + The debuggee does not close after 10 seconds. Probably the debugger state has been corrupted. - + Aborting scripts... - + Waiting for the debuggee to be stopped... - + Unloading plugins... - + Stopping command thread... - + Cleaning up allocated data... - + Checking for mem leaks... - + %d memory leak(s) found! - + Cleaning up wait objects... - + Cleaning up debugger threads... - + Saving notes... - + Exit signal processed successfully! @@ -8887,7 +8917,7 @@ Do you want me to fix this? - + Donate @@ -8936,7 +8966,7 @@ Do you want me to fix this? - + Report Bug @@ -9068,13 +9098,13 @@ Do you want me to fix this? - + Generate crash dump - + &Manage Favourite Tools... @@ -9110,7 +9140,7 @@ Do you want me to fix this? - + Blog @@ -9177,159 +9207,159 @@ Do you want me to fix this? - - - - + + + + Languages - + Enter trace into finishing condition. - - + + Example: eax == 0 && ebx == 0 - + Enter trace over finishing condition. - + About x64dbg - + About x32dbg - + Open file - + Executables (*.exe *.dll);;All files (*.*) - + Enter expression to run to... - - + + Error! - + Patches cannot be shown when not debugging... - + All the money will go to x64dbg development. - + You will visit x64dbg's official blog. - + You will be taken to a website where you can report a bug. Make sure to fill in as much information as possible. - + This action will crash the debugger and generate a crash dump. You will LOSE ALL YOUR DATA. Do you really want to continue? - + Have fun debugging the debugger! - + Debugger detected! - + Change Command Line - + Cannot get remote command line, use the 'getcmdline' command for more information. - + Could not set command line! - + New command line: - + Error - + Manual cannot be opened. Please check if x64dbg.chm exists and ensure there is no other problems with your system. - + The translation is nearly empty. Do you still want to use this language? - + New language setting will take effect upon restart. - + Animate command - + Example: StepInto - + Set Initialzation Script for Debuggee - - + + Script files (*.txt *.scr);;All files (*.*) - + Set Global Initialzation Script